How Casinos Market to Younger Generations

The casino industry has been evolving rapidly to engage younger generations, who often have different entertainment preferences compared to older patrons. Traditional gambling establishments are now embracing digital transformation and innovative marketing strategies to captivate millennials and Gen Z audiences. By incorporating technology, social media, and personalized experiences, casinos aim to create more accessible and appealing environments that resonate with younger players’ lifestyles and values.

One general aspect of this shift includes the integration of mobile gaming platforms and interactive features within casino apps, allowing users to enjoy games conveniently from their smartphones. Casinos also leverage data analytics to tailor promotions and offers, making them more relevant to individual users. Moreover, the ambiance of physical casinos is being redesigned to include modern aesthetics, live entertainment, and social spaces that encourage communal interaction, attracting younger visitors seeking a multifaceted experience beyond gambling alone.
